Mobile Apps for Daily Living
Just how can mobile applications enhance the lives of aesthetically impaired people? Mobile applications are transforming the means visually impaired users navigate their atmospheres, take care of everyday tasks, and access information. These applications offer necessary assistance with different performances, cultivating self-reliance and improving top quality of life.
A number of innovative mobile apps are created particularly for everyday living. Applications like Be My Eyes connect aesthetically damaged individuals with sighted volunteers using video clip calls, allowing them to get real-time support with jobs such as checking out labels or navigating unknown spaces. Seeing AI, created by Microsoft, uses fabricated intelligence to explain surroundings, checked out text, and identify things, successfully transforming a mobile phone into a powerful device for day-to-day support.
In addition, navigation apps tailored for the aesthetically impaired, such as Aira and BlindSquare, use audio-based directions and environmental information, enabling users to traverse their surroundings securely and confidently. Past navigating and prompt support, mobile applications likewise support company and job monitoring, with functions that assist users set reminders, produce order of business, and track visits. In summary, mobile applications work as essential resources, equipping visually impaired people to lead even more independent and meeting lives.
Wearable Technologies for Help
Empowerment with innovation is significantly obvious in the realm of wearable tools created to assist visually impaired people. These ingenious devices incorporate flawlessly into every day life, boosting navigating and providing essential feedback to users. As an example, smart glasses equipped with video cameras can recognize faces and check out message out loud, enabling individuals to engage more with confidence in specialist and social settings.
One more remarkable advancement is making use of haptic feedback systems in wearable tools. These systems make use of resonances or various other tactile signals to convey details about the customer's setting, such as challenges or changes in terrain, boosting mobility and safety. Wearable modern technologies likewise include wristbands that link to mobile phones, notifying individuals to notices through refined resonances, thus boosting connection without dependence on aesthetic signs.
As these modern technologies proceed to evolve, they are not just boosting self-reliance for visually damaged people yet also cultivating a better feeling of inclusion in society. By linking the void in between obstacles faced in everyday living and the potential for autonomy, wearable modern technologies work as crucial devices in the mission for equal rights and empowerment for those with visual disabilities.

Braille Innovations and Instruments
Braille innovations and devices have dramatically transformed the way visually damaged individuals interact with text and information. Modern developments have resulted in the growth of versatile tools that enhance proficiency and independence among individuals. Notably, Braille display technologies have actually developed, enabling dynamic analysis experiences. These devices convert electronic text into Braille, enabling users to access a substantial selection of details on computer systems, smartphones, and tablets.
Additionally, mobile Braille notetakers integrate typical Braille input with contemporary capabilities, facilitating note-taking, scheduling, and file editing on the move.
